Phillip Hwang is the CEO and technical co-founder of KindredPM, an AI-native startup bringing patent-pending agentic AI orchestration technology to real estate.
KindredPM is automating the labor-intensive leasing, maintenance, and receptionist workflows for tens of thousands of doors in the United States.
With a couple of big enterprise deals under its belt, KindredPM hit the break-even point 18 months after launching and is growing fast.
Phillip graduated with a Bachelor's and Master's degree in Computer Science from Case Western Reserve University in 4 years total, the fastest in the school's 200-year history.
Prior to starting KindredPM, Phillip worked as a Machine Learning Engineering Manager to lead product development and fulfillment for complex enterprise contracts.
Noteable previous products include:
- OCR algorithm for Hyundai (2021): Used the transformer architecture to scan countless serial numbers before assembly
- "Widowmaker Ult" for the South Korean Military (2023): 3D pose estimation from 2D CCTVs (can see people through walls with AR goggles) for urban warfare/counterterrorism training purposes
- Auto Map Segmentation for the South Korean National Geographic Information Institute (2024): Used Meta's SAM to automatically draw high-definition maps from satellite images. Reduced a contractor's FTE headcount by over 50%.
